Smart Guide to Hiring the Right Home Remodeling Contractor

 

One way you can improve the appearance and functionality of your home is remodeling it. This way you will avoid the costs that come with purchasing or building another home and you will also have the project completed within a short time. So if you have an event that needs to be held in your home, the best way to improve your home is remodeling it. Besides remodeling helps you keep some features of your home and parts that you have grown to love over a period of time. Those who remodeled their homes in the past understand that this is a cost effective way of taking your home to contemporary standards and only requires to be done a professional.

 

 One thing that you will notice when hiring room additons contractor is the fact that these professionals are so many in the industry. You will not only find choosing the right one overwhelming but you will also be risking picking one of the many scammers in the market. So this is a guide that you should use when picking a home remodeling contractor.

 

 First visit the contractor in person. Hiring a home remodeling person online is the worst mistake you will make. However before you choose the right contractor you will have browsed the internet to locate their websites and checking a few details about them. Once you chat with them and feel that the contractor deserves your time you will invite him or her to your home or book an appointment. This gives you a face to face interaction with the bathroom remodel contractor and it will be easy to tell whether he or she is genuine or not.

 

 Second choose a contractor who clearly states that exact thing that needs to be done in your home. Ideally you will want a few functions of your house to be revamped and you will not have the exact idea on what to be done. This means that you will rely on the home remodeling contractor to advise you on what they will do. By the time you are signing the contract with him you should be aware of the total cost that you will pay, the duration the project will take to be completed and the number of people who will be working in your home.
